It's slight on plot and totally predictable, yet this slickly packaged musical comedy from Dirty Dancing choreographer Kenny Ortega certainly ticks all the right boxes for its target pre-teen audience. Not only are leads Zac Efron (Hairspray) and Vanessa Anne Hudgens (Thunderbirds) an attractive partnership, but their blossoming romance - bookish Hudgens transfers to the star basketball player's high school - is charmingly sweet and full of positive life lessons. Central to these is the importance of resisting peer group pressure, as the duo encounter classmate resistance when they decide to audition for the school musical together. Adults may be bewildered by the film's runaway success, however for youngsters the catchy songs, gentle humour and overall vibrancy are likely to prove an irresistible combination.
